Which statement is true about single-pole breakers?

Explanation:
Single-pole breakers are used on standard household circuits to protect a single hot conductor. They deliver 120 volts between the hot wire and neutral, which is why they’re commonly used for lights and outlets. Their typical ampere rating is 15 to 20 amps, the range you’ll see on most residential circuits. They don’t provide 240 volts—those require two hot legs and a two-pole breaker—nor the higher voltages like 480 volts found in some industrial settings. So the statement that describes 120V with a 15–20 amp rating fits how these breakers are used in most homes.
